The people of the state of Oklahoma face a tough decision tonight. Either they:
A) Watch the University of Oklahoma try for a Big XII Championship, and indeed, a National Championship bid vs. Oklahoma State, who is trying to complete one of the best seasons in school history.
or
B) Watch the worst team in the NBA, the Oklahoma City Thunder, try to avoid having the worst losing streak in franchise history and continuing one of the 5 worst starts in NBA history.
Okay, I know that 99.9% of Oklahomans will watch the football game and look at the basketball score later, but I'll preview this game anyway.
The Grizzlies are actually within our grasp record-wise. The main difference between them and us is that while we have a bunch of useless big men and a total lack of a PG, they're developing Mike Conley, Marc Gasol, and Darrell Arthur. On top of that, they have O.J. Mayo and Rudy Gay to counter Durant and Green. The only way I could see us winning this one is if guys like Earl Watson, Chris Wilcox, and Joe Smith step up to the plate.
But, I still don't see the pendulum swinging in our favor. Given our history of not coming back after close losses (Think: Suns then Cavaliers), I think iths one will get out of our hands towards the last few minutes of the 4th, and our guys won't have the will to go on. We still have not won under the Brooks regime. Who said that was a good coaching change, again?
Matchups:
C: Nick Collison vs. Marc Gasol
Winner: Marc Gasol
They're about even now, but given that Marc Gasol is only getting better and that Nick Collison has had a bad season, I'll give it to Marc.
PF: Kevin Durant vs. Darrell Arthur
Winner: Kevin Durant
I'll give it to Durant just because of the overall talent level of the two guys. Arthur might beat him in the post, but Durant is easily better overall.
SF: Jeff Green vs. Rudy Gay
Winner: Jeff Green
I've always thought of Rudy as more of a SG, and I think Jeff Green can easily overpower him down low. Even though Gay is a better shooter, I think Green is a better overall defender, so he gets the edge.
SG: Damien Wilkins vs. O.J. Mayo
Winner: O.J. Mayo
I love you Damien, but unless you've got a monster night, Orange Juice Mayo beats you hands down.
PG: Earl Watson (Really Russell Westbrook) vs. Mike Conley
Winner: Mike Conley
If Russell started, this decision would be harder. But, since it's Earl Watson, Mike Conley gets the easy edge. And, even if Russell was starting, I'd still give it ot Conley, because he runs a more efficent offense.
Battle of the Benches:
Winner: Thunder
Put simply, we've just got more guys. When you compare our backups side by side they're about equal, but we've got more of those "equal" guys.
Coaching and Intangibles:
Winner: Grizzlies
We're both on the back end of a back-to-back, but the Thunder played a much more tiring game. And even though that the FedEx Forum might as well be named the FedEx Library because it's so quiet and empty, nobody will be watching on the Thunders side, either. Lastly, the Grizzlies have more wins and confidence under their belt, while the thunder just came off of a depressing loss. So, the edge goes to the Grizzlies.
Player to Watch: Chris Wilcox
He's had two monster nights as of late, and he'll have another monster night tonight. If he comes into his own, you can mark it in the victory column. If he doesn't, then you shouldn't.
Prediction: Grizzlies 108, Thunder 98
